Poland Celebrates Diplomatic Relations with USA
2019-12-31 Tue
Polish Post issued a new stamp on 20th December 2019 to commemorate the 100th an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ations with the United States.Shortly after Poland regained its independence in November 1918, the United States recognized the new government. The thirteenth of President Woodrow Wilson’s Fourteen Points called for an independent Poland with access to the sea. On January 22, 1919, Secretary of State Robert Lansing notified Poland’s Prime Minister and Secretary for Foreign Affairs, Ignace Jan Paderewski, that the United States recognized the Provisional Polish Government.
To commemorate this event Polish Post issued a 3.30-zloty stamp. Designed by Roch Stefaniak, the stamp reproduces Artur Szyk’s Wilson and Paderewski lithograph as it appeared on a 1939 postcard.
